It’s somewhat a matter of numbers and somewhat a matter of buffs. The numbers thing though is two pronged. You need enough to help deal damage and then you need enough so that there are some people not targeted with constant terror para sleep spam below 50%. There is a limit on the number of targets those hit but since he spams them if you don’t have enough people that aren’t target by it then the fight comes to a stand still while everyone is terror.

This happened to us on I think Wednesday where we had maybe 50 people but once we got it to 40% the damn thing came to almost a full stop because of the terror para sleep combo. So 50 would have been more than enough otherwise.

Not sure if this has been posted before, but maybe just realized a trick to get Mireu to appear much quicker on screen for people that show up late when there's already like 80+ people+trust parties there. For Escha-Zi'Tah and Escha-Ru'aun at least what you can do is run 50'+ from the tail side til players start unloading. Then walk yourself back and since most players will be fighting the front side Mireu will have a better chance of being loaded before them as you approach. Only tried this once so far, but it worked well for me and an lsmate. Hopefully can target those invisible Mireus a bit easier now in the future.

Said it pages ago, but if you set your target index to the boss's target index, the server will prioritize it and it'll stay drawn and updated. You can do this in outgoing packet 0x15, just record index for mireu in each zone and the normal dragon and would be very easy to make a plugin or addon.

Thing with DI is it has a limit on how many are allowed to do it, however they didn't want to lock people out (you can still get double points for being there). So once it reaches that limit the game won't load the dragon for you at all cause you're not allowed to attack it.

You can lessen the lag with stuff like turning effects off on others and stuff but yeah it's still laggy. Problem is, the effects FFXI uses are so old most graphics card drivers don't properly support them and when you have a lot of people doing stuff it really struggles.

Some stuff I noticed:

A WAR/DRK/PLD with the Domain Body/Shield are pretty much invincible on this. Spamming Savage Blades is pretty good DPS too.

If anything Fencer WAR is ideal for this, it does really great damage and tanks without issues as long as the Domain Shield is used.

A BST using Generous Arthur can shave off 10% Max HP from the Big guy. Good Luck doing this with the lag though, pet will likely die and both timers will get used up through out the battle.

WHM/GEO club + Body are a great way to boost your survival, however... There appears to be a Geomancy nerf on this. No real point in going support.
